1. <span>Any of a group of RNA viruses whose RNA is used as a template inside a host cell for the formation of DNA by </span>means<span> of the enzyme reverse transcriptase. The DNA thus formed is inserted into the host cell's genome. Most </span>retroviruses<span> can cause cancer. </span>Retroviruses<span> also include HIV.
2. </span>Prokaryotes<span> are 1-celled organisms that </span>do<span> not have a nucleus or any other membrane-bound organelles inside them. The name </span>prokaryote<span> itself actually lets you know that there isn't a nucleus, since pro </span>means <span>before and karyo refers to nucleus.
3. </span>Antibiotic resistance<span> occurs when </span>bacteria<span> change in some way that reduces or eliminates the effectiveness of drugs, chemicals, or other agents designed to cure or prevent infections. The </span>bacteria<span> survive and continue to multiply causing more harm. </span>Bacteria<span> can </span>do<span> this through several mechanisms.</span>
